Iran-Linked Hackers Force UK Power Plant Offline in Unprecedented Four-Day Cyberattack

A cyberattack attributed to hackers linked to Iran forced a British power plant offline for four consecutive days last month, marking what officials describe as the first successful attack of its kind against UK energy infrastructure.
